About The Position | Major goals and objectives and location requirements 

The Associate Social Media Editor will join a new team within the Transaction department at People Inc. and will be responsible for the creation of social media content to market and build an audience for a new product. This role requires someone who is passionate about social media content, social media marketing, and shopping. They will write, film, star in, and edit social media content that acquires and engages a loyal following and converts them into loyal users. This role will report to the Senior Social Media Editor.

Your day-to-day:

  • Pitch, write scripts for, shoot, and edit short-form video content for Instagram, TikTok, and Facebook

  • Support the execution of the brand’s content strategy across Instagram, TikTok, Facebook, and emerging formats

  • Pitch original content ideas and contribute to brainstorming sessions

  • Write engaging hooks and captions aligned with the brand’s voice

  • Collaborate with creative, design, and marketing teams to support broader campaigns and storytelling initiatives

  • Assist in maintaining weekly and monthly editorial calendars and help prepare content in advance of key marketing moments

  • Produce additional formats, including static graphics, carousels, GIFs, and Instagram Stories

  • Stay up to date on platform trends, current events, and algorithm changes to inform content creation and strategy

  • Attend in-person events and activations as needed to capture social content

  • Support community management efforts by responding to comments, engaging with followers, and interacting with relevant accounts

  • Monitor conversations related to the brand across social channels

About The Positions  Contributions:

Weight % Accountabilities, Actions and Expected Measurable Results

65% Social media content creation: Pitching, writing, shooting, scheduling, and executing all steps to create assets and content

25% Social media community management

10% Strategic research to stay up to date on platform trends and content performance

The Role’s Minimum Qualifications and Job Requirements

Education: Bachelor’s degree in a related field or equivalent training and/or experience.

 

Experience:

  • A social media editor or content creator with at least 2 years of experience

 

Specific Knowledge, Skills, Certifications and Abilities:

  • Familiar with TikTok, Instagram, and emerging social platforms along with scheduling and analytical tools like Dash Social

  • Experienced with using editing tools such as CapCut or similar video platforms

  • Passionate about content creation, digital culture, and shopping

  • Comfortable on camera and excited to create video content

  • A strong communicator with an understanding of tone and voice

  • Highly organized and able to man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ment
